Component Function Check

  1. INSPECTION START 

    Turn ignition switch OFF, and restart engine.

    Does the engine start? 

    YES-1 >> With CONSULT: GO TO 2.

    YES-2 >> Without CONSULT: GO TO  3.

    NO >> Proceed to "DIAGNOSIS PROCEDURE ".

  2. CHECK IGNITION SIGNAL FUNCTION 

    With CONSULT

    1. Perform "POWER BALANCE" in "ACTIVE TEST" mode with CONSULT.
    2. Check that each circuit produces a momentary engine speed drop.

      Is the inspection result normal? 

      YES >> INSPECTION END

      NO >> Proceed to "DIAGNOSIS PROCEDURE ".

  3. CHECK IGNITION SIGNAL FUNCTION 

    Without CONSULT

    1. Let engine idle.
